Output 8d81da0d1053f35d87ec5ab6b3e3768e04f7202b97ef4d15de1ec3512705ce03:0

value
17890318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c88a6934c622df3ad0c5b076277a8a99031b7fd1 OP_EQUALVERIFY OP_CHECKSIG
address
1KHMxL3MhAmRq9EedgEqdHQiRmGJGgKJBo
transaction
8d81da0d1053f35d87ec5ab6b3e3768e04f7202b97ef4d15de1ec3512705ce03
spent
true